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 70 is 420
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 420 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 35 = 420,
24/12 = 24 × 35/12 × 35 = 840/420 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 70 × 6 = 420,
42/70 = 42 × 6/70 × 6 = 252/420 - Subtract the two like fractions:
840/420 - 252/420 = 840 - 252/420 = 588/420 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 7/5
